grand picasso 1.6hdi how to remove the scuttle

Post by paultintin »

Hi I am trying to get at the egr valve on my 1.6hdi grand picasso I have remove air intake pipes ,maf sensor and turbo pipes,fuel filter+bracket , using a telescopic mirror I located the 2 bolts for the egr and could undo them but couldn't release it from the cooler. I tried to remove the scuttle etc to gain better access I removed both wiper arms and all clips along the front and the clips for the heat protection carpet stuff buy the scuttle wouldn't come off it seemed stuck on do I'm guessing there are further screws or clips that I can't find. There doesn't appear to be a haynes manual for these cars and I can't find any videos or guides to help remove the scuttle so any help i would be very grateful. Car has depollution system faulty and lost power won't rev over 2500-3000 rpm so figured I'd start at the egr and work from there. Thanks

Post by RichardW »

Part of this vid from about 1 min in shows you how to get the scuttle off - it's not too difficult.



To get the EGR valve off, you will need to remove the fuel filter and bracket, and probably the battery too to allow removal of the air filter housing. You need a pair of Clic pliers to spring the clip on the cooler, but get the repair clip from the dealer to refit it, which is a screw up type (although getting the screw started will try your dexterity!!) I doubt the EGR is your problem, but it will be worth cleaning it out anyway!
